KYOTO - HUNT FOR HIDDEN TREASURES

Oh, Kyoto, the ancient capital city in Japan that condensed the Japanese culture with it's the best part. Kyoto is vast in terms of its rich cultural heritage - the material endowment of over a thousand years as the country's imperial capital. The city's numerous palaces, shrines, temples and other landmarks are spread around the city. With the contrast with Tokyo, Kyoto is this quite brother that evolves at a pace as if time pause for 1000 years when you walking in the ancient town. 

 

There are so many hidden treasures when you wondering in the city, from the little ally Sakae bars with amazing home cooked bites, a 2 seat grandma ramen stores that build through 4 generations, humble 4 star Michelin restaurant hidden behind cherry trees, the busy weekend flea market in the heart of a temple to street geisha performances, giant street mall that connected like a maze, local pharma stores that selling all kinds of goodies where you donate all your wallet here with no regret. 

 

Most amazing part is local cuisine, with most Michelin restaurants scattered around the city and has built it's foundation of Japanese cuisine.

philosophy of Japanese cooking

When cooking no longer just cooking, it's the combination of art, emotion, performance, and impossibles. Most importantly, it's to initiate the social movements to promote a much meaning life with balancing food, living and mother earth.

 

Our Brain takes 5% of the body weight but consumes over 25% of energy. It burns over 500 calories per day. Humans learned how to cook - able to produce easy digest and chew food in short time, which provided high energy for the brain to develop and evolve. So basically it's cooking turned us, human.

 

And Japanese cuisine is turning us into advance humans, just kidding! It's the art of perfection, the spiritual ritual, the heart, and soul to make the most simple ingredients taste just amazeballs. You can hardly find anywhere in the world with family for 10 generation to just to make perfect rice, perfect Sakae, perfect ramen and much more to discover. We are peeling back the Japanese cooking layer by layer and intend to bring you the most authentic experience in the heart of Kyoto, Japan.

 

You can think of cooking is a different form of mediate, where you fully focus and immersed in the world of joy and happiness.
